This is a special rally-inspired SUV that cannot be purchased directly from the Autoshow. The location of the 1997 Mitsubishi Montero Evolution Barn Find can be found in Shimanoyama in Forza Horizon 6. It should be noted that the barn is located between Tokyo City and Minamino, and therefore, you need to go there to find the car.
To get the Barn Find rumour for Mitsubishi Montero Evolution, you need to first get the Orange stamp after completing the Discover Japan tasks. After getting the Orange stamp, the rumour automatically comes up, and the location of the vehicle will be marked on the map. After entering the barn, a cutscene will play, and you’ll discover the 1997 Mitsubishi Montero Evolution.
Once you find the car, you won’t be able to start driving it straight away because it requires a process of restoration. You do not need to spend credits repairing it. Keep on playing, and the car will soon be restored and included in your garage. The restoration process usually takes around 3 in-game days before the car is fully repaired and added to your garage.
